I’ve been hearing about Patanjali diabetes ki dava and its claims to help manage blood sugar levels naturally, but I’m wondering if it’s truly effective. Has anyone tried it, and does it work as advertised? I’ve been managing type 2 diabetes for a few years now, and while I’m on prescription medication, I’m always open to exploring natural remedies. One of my main concerns is whether it’s safe to combine Patanjali diabetes ki dava with my current medication. I don’t want to risk any side effects or interactions. Does this product work as a standalone treatment, or is it meant to be used alongside regular medicines? I’m also curious about how quickly it starts to show results. For example, does it help reduce fasting blood sugar levels, or is it more effective at controlling post-meal spikes? I test my blood sugar regularly and would like to know what kind of improvements to expect. Another question I have is about its ingredients. What exactly is in Patanjali diabetes ki dava, and how do those ingredients work to manage diabetes? I’ve heard that Ayurvedic medicines often use herbs like karela, jamun, and giloy—are these part of the formula? Lastly, are there any precautions or dietary changes I need to follow while taking this medicine? I’m trying to maintain a balanced diet, but I wonder if certain foods or habits could affect its effectiveness. If anyone has personal experience with Patanjali diabetes ki dava, I’d love to hear your feedback. Did it help you manage your diabetes, and are there any downsides to using it?

Insights on Patanjali Diabetes Ki Dava 1. Effectiveness

Purpose: Helps regulate blood sugar naturally, but it’s not a standalone treatment for type 2 diabetes. It works best alongside prescribed medication and a healthy lifestyle. Results: Reduces fasting blood sugar and post-meal spikes over 2-4 weeks with regular use. 2. Ingredients

Common herbs include: Karela (Bitter Gourd): Enhances insulin sensitivity. Jamun (Indian Blackberry): Reduces post-meal sugar levels. Giloy: Balances blood sugar and boosts immunity. Vijaysar & Methika: Support pancreas function. 3. Safety with Medication

Generally safe when combined with allopathic medication. However, monitor blood sugar closely to avoid hypoglycemia. Consult your doctor before starting. 4. Precautions and Dietary Tips

Maintain a balanced, low-glycemic diet with minimal refined carbs. Avoid excessive sweets and alcohol. Regular exercise enhances its benefits. 5. Feedback Many users report better sugar control with consistent use, but it’s not a substitute for medical advice. Start with small doses, monitor sugar levels, and continue regular testing.

Patanjali Diabetes Ki Dawa is marketed as a natural remedy for managing blood sugar levels, and it typically contains Ayurvedic herbs like karela (bitter melon), jamun (black plum), giloy, and others known for their blood sugar-lowering properties. These ingredients are traditionally used in Ayurveda for their potential to improve insulin sensitivity and reduce blood sugar spikes, though scientific evidence on their effectiveness can vary. Many users report mild improvements in blood sugar control, particularly in terms of reducing post-meal glucose spikes and aiding in overall management when used alongside prescribed medications. However, the results can be gradual, and the effectiveness may depend on individual health conditions.

Regarding safety, Patanjali Diabetes Ki Dawa is generally considered safe for most people when used as an adjunct to conventional diabetes treatment. However, combining it with prescription medication should be done cautiously, as it could potentially enhance the effects of blood sugar-lowering medications, increasing the risk of hypoglycemia. It’s always best to consult your healthcare provider before introducing any new supplement or herb to your routine, especially for individuals on medications like insulin or oral hypoglycemics.

As for dietary changes, maintaining a balanced diet is key to managing diabetes. While Patanjali Diabetes Ki Dawa may help, it’s important to continue monitoring your blood sugar and follow a diet rich in fiber, low in processed carbs, and high in nutrients. Avoiding sugar spikes through portion control and regular exercise will also help maximize the effectiveness of any supplement.

In terms of how quickly it works, results can vary from person to person, but most users may notice some positive effects after a few weeks of consistent use, particularly in regulating blood sugar levels post-meal. However, it’s essential to view this as a complementary treatment and not a replacement for prescription medications.

Diving into Patanjali’s diabetes ki dava right off the bat: while it is indeed marketed to aid in blood sugar management, it’s crucial to remember that like any herbal remedy, its effect can vary from person to person. Generally, these Ayurvedic formulations aim to assist in balancing the body’s doshas, but they’re not one-size-fits-all. Also, most Ayurvedic formulations are intended to supplement, not replace, standard care unless you’re dealing with a mild condition under professional guidance.

As it stands on safety with your current medications—good on you for being cautious! Interactions between herbal supplements and prescription meds are possible. This particular formulation might contain herbs like karela, jamun, and giloy, which have traditionally shown potential to support glucose metabolism, but it’s difficult to predict interactions without knowing all your meds in detail. Always a good idea to consult with an Ayurvedic practitioner and your physician about this.

Regarding results speed, patience is key. Ayurvedic medicines can sometimes take a bit longer to show tangible benefits as they work to address root imbalances, rather than just symptoms. You could potentially see changes in fasting levels or postprandial (that’s post-food) spikes, but keep tracking your sugars closely.

On ingredients: yes, karela (bitter melon), jamun, and giloy are fairly common in these kinds of preparations. They each have roles – karela for insulin sensitivity, jamun for glucose metabolism, and giloy for immunity and digestion. But efficacy can hinge on your unique bodily constitution, what Ayurveda calls your prakriti.

Dietary pointers while taking this? Balanced, sattvic (pure) diet works wonders, making sure you’re avoiding overly sugary, fried, or junk foods. Simple but mindful eating practices can totally ramp up the effectiveness of Ayurvedic treatments.

If you decide to try it, it’s great to monitor and share with your health team how it impacts your glucose levels. Careful observation & recording can provide valuable feedback.
